IDEV: International Stocks Set For Further Outperformance
The iShares Core MSCI International Developed Markets ETF invests in developed markets outside the United States, mainly Japan, the UK, and Canada. IDEV has outperformed the SPY so far in 2025, benefitting from lower valuations and a weak U.S. dollar. I estimate that countries in which IDEV invests will deliver GDP growth of 1.05% in 2025, only marginally below the U.S. at 1.4%.

IDEV: The Diversified International Stock ETF To Own In 2025
The iShares Core MSCI International Developed Markets ETF tracks developed market equities outside the US, mostly in Japan, the UK, and Canada. IDEV holdings trade at a circa 2% earnings yield discount relative to the S&P 500 and offer a higher dividend yield. GDP growth expectations for IDEV holdings are only 0.7% weaker than the US, indicating the discount is excessive.

IDEV: Fair Valuation, No Catalyst In The Near-Term
iShares Core MSCI International Developed Markets ETF has underperformed the S&P 500 due to its low exposure to the information technology sector. IDEV has not fully recovered from its low in October 2022, while the S&P 500 has surpassed its previous peak. IDEV's low exposure to the technology sector and its inferior returns make it less attractive compared to the S&P 500.
